Foam Lake is conveniently situated between Yorkton and Saskatoon at the junction of Highway 16 and Highway 310 in East-Central Saskatchewan. As the centre of a mixed farming area, Foam Lake offers the basic business and professional requirements for the many surrounding communities.

2020 Application for Commercial Tax Deferral
Tuesday, June 23rd
Due to the strain COVID-19 has put on businesses, Town Council is offering a tax deferral program. If your commercial property taxes are paid up to date, you will have the opportunity to defer property taxes for 2020 for up to 12 months from the regular due date with no penalties or interest. With this program, 2020 property taxes must be paid in full by December 31, 2021. The business owner is responsible to submit this application for the Town of Foam Lake’s consideration; acceptance is not guaranteed. If you plan to take advantage of this program, we strongly encourage property owners to make monthly payments to reduce their tax balance. Please fill out the Application for Tax Deferral and return it to the Town Office.
